Ms. Stallings was born in Louisville, Kentucky. She graduated from Assumption High School in May 1991. In 1994, she graduated from Bellarmine University Magna Cum Laude obtaining a Bachelor of Arts in English. In 1997, Ms. Stallings received her Juris Doctorate from the University of Louisville. After graduation, Ms. Stallings was admitted to the Kentucky Bar Association. She is also a member of the Louisville Bar Association.
Ms. Stallings concentrates her practice in the area of family law, including divorce, child custody, child abuse and neglect, domestic violence, child support, and adoption. Ms. Stallings has served as both parent’s counsel and Guardian Ad Litem, representing children’s interests, for Jefferson Family Court.

How do I choose a lawyer?
Consider the following:
- Comfort Level
- - Are you comfortable telling the lawyer personal information? Does the lawyer seem interested in solving your problem?
- Credentials
- - How long has the lawyer been in practice? Has the lawyer worked on other cases similar to yours?
- Cost
- - How are the lawyer's fees structured - hourly or flat fee? Can the lawyer estimate the cost of your case?
- City
- - Is the lawyer's office conveniently located?

Want to check lawyer discipline?
It is always a good idea to research your lawyer prior to hiring. Every state has a disciplinary organization that monitors attorneys, their licenses, and consumer complaints. By researching lawyer discipline you can:
- Ensure the attorney is currently licensed to practice in your state
- Gain an understanding of his or her historical disciplinary record, if any.
- Determine the seriousness of complaints/issues which could range from late bar fees to more serious issues requiring disciplinary action.
